Tip
Enter a Bluetooth phone name for your phone. This will be the phone name that will
be shown on another Bluetooth-enabled device when it searches and detects your
phone. To enter a name, on the Bluetooth screen, click Security and enter a Device
name.

Bluetooth partnerships

A Bluetooth partnership is a relationship that you create between your phone and
another Bluetooth-enabled device in order to exchange information in a secure
manner.
To create a Bluetooth partnership
1.
On the Home screen, click Start > Accessories > Comm Manager > Settings
> Bluetooth.
2.
Click Bluetooth > Add new device.
Your phone searches for other Bluetooth-enabled devices and lists them.
3.
Select the desired device name in the list and click Next.
4.
Enter a passcode (1 up to 16 characters) to establish a secure connection,
then click Next.
5.
Wait for the paired device to accept the partnership. The receiving party
needs to enter the same passcode that you specified.
6.
After the receiving party enters the passcode, a message box appears on your
phone confirming the partnership.
Note
Click Advanced to change the paired device name and to set the services you
want to use for the paired device.
7.
Click Done.
Note
Creating a Bluetooth partnership between two devices is a one-time process. Once
a partnership is created, the devices can recognize the partnership and exchange
information without entering a passcode again.
